Position at Merrimac Valley Animal Hospital

Merrimac Valley Animal Hospital located in the coastal region north of Boston, in Amesbury, MA is growing. We are seeking a Part Time Client Service Representative to join our team.

MVAH is a progressive 3 doctor practice, and an overall fun place to work. There is an environment of camaraderie, compassion, respect, and commitment to providing excellent care for our patients and clients.

Being a Client Service Representative (CSR)at MVAH takes a special kind of person who loves to connect with both humans and animals alike. As a CSR your primary responsibility is to be efficient in any front desk operations. We feel strongly that you are the client’s first and last impression of Merrimac Valley Animal Hospital and it is important that all clients feel welcome, safe, and comfortable. Come thrive in an environment that encourages learning and continued growth.

Skills and Qualifications:

Minimum of 1-2 years of professional experience in a small animal clinical setting (or human medical practice) is preferred but will train the right person.

Excellent communication skills with clients and team members

Proficient time management, ability to problem solve, learn, and handle multiple tasks.

Enthusiastic team player with a patient, and positive professional attitude

Ability to adjust to changes in the environment and able to handle stress calmly.

Merrimac Valley Animal Hospital has been assisting pets and pet owners since opening its doors in 1968. Our long-standing history and reputation demonstrate our long-term commitment and dedication to our community.
